So I was planning to change my notification sound for some apps so that I could differentiate between them just by sound. But I didn't get the option when I tried.
 Settings> Notifications>App notifications> Discord(for example)> and I get four options here
1. Allow notifications 

2. Under Alert section 
a. Allow sound and Vibration, or
b. Silent 

3. Notification types
a. Lock screen 
b. Badge
c. Pop-up

4. Lock screen notifications
a. Show content or
b. Hide


And that's it. There is no option for choosing a particular notification for a particular app.
So it's just in my phone or you guys are also dealing with the same problem. And is there any workaround for it?

Just now I found out thanks to the fellow users who have already answered here on the forum.
Here are the steps to follow:

Settings> Notifications> Advanced Settings> Manage Notification categories for each app(turn on)

Now

Settings>Notification>App notifications>Gmail(for example)> Notification categories

Under this option you are presented many other options which may very well be different for each app. But you can choose a particular sound for the notification here under Sound section. If you don't see the Sound section in the front you need to just tap on other similar options. Can't guide you at this stage bcz for each app you are provided with a different option. But it will be there!
